Backlog Grooming Definition Of Ready
Backlog refinement is an ongoing process therefore it s not restricted to an event but considered an activity.
Backlog grooming definition of ready. What s more it leverages the creativity of the dev team creates shared understanding and ownership and reduces the amount of story related questions during a sprint. This tends to naturally lead to worksbale stories. Perhaps you may consider the definition of ready is an integral part of the backlog refinement activity instead of using the definition of ready as a sequential and phase gate checklist. The best way to ensure that the high priority product backlog items are ready is to work on the backlog together with the development team.
This activity occurs on a regular basis and may be an officially scheduled meeting or an ongoing activity. The team must understand the done criteria and what tests will be performed to demonstrate that the story is complete. Grooming the product backlog should ensure that items at the top of the backlog are ready to be moved into a sprint so that the development team can confidently commit and complete them by the end of a sprint. Nothing slows down your efficiency more than a backlog that is full of ambiguous poorly defined user stories that the development team have never seen before.
The team must be able to determine what needs to be done and the amount of work required to complete the user story or pbi. In an organisation with several scrum teams it s not as important that they have a shared definition of ready as it is that they have a shared definition of done. What is the definition of ready. The list varies but potential items include.
Some scrum teams formalize this idea by establishing a definition of ready. Having a definition of ready means that stories must be immediately actionable. This information can be fed back into the product backlog via backlog grooming and planning sessions and the definition of ready updated through sprint retrospectives. Just as a definition of done is used to create alignment across a delivery team on what it means to be done with a backlog item the definition of ready provides clarity to a product owner or product owner team on what it means to create ready backlog items.
Regular backlog grooming sessions also help ensure the right stories are prioritized and that the product backlog does not become a black hole. Efficiency grooming ensures the items at the top of the backlog are ready for delivery in your upcoming sprints. Backlog grooming also called refinement is the process of getting the story ready. What criteria is included in a definition of ready.
Ready stories should be clear concise and most importantly actionable. In my post agile analysis i discussed the benefits of getting analysis of user stories completed before starting work on them compared to some of the risks with leaving the analysis until later. Backlog refinement formerly known as backlog grooming is when the product owner and some or all of the rest of the team review items on the backlog to ensure the backlog contains the appropriate items that they are prioritized and that the items at the top of the backlog are ready for delivery.